The Deputy Chief Minister Kadiam Srihari said that a clear picture on the mode of centenary celebrations of Osmania University and the activities planned year-long would emerge after a meeting with Chief Minister K. Chandrashekar Rao.
Speaking to reporters after a review meeting of the celebrations, he said the logo, brochure, poster and website of the celebrations would be released after the meeting. The inaugural of the celebrations would be held from April 26 to 28.
An international science fair is likely to be held on the final day and the Central government has in principle agreed for it.
An all-India Vice-Chancellors’ conference would also be part of the celebrations. The three-day celebrations would reflect Telangana history, culture and its struggles and the role of Osmania University.
